Abstract :
In this paper, we analyze the stationary behavior of linear control systems equipped with a random dither quantization. First, we evaluate when and in which sense the stationary distribution of each signal is close to a normal (Gaussian) distribution. Then, we compute their stationary variance based on an approximately invariant probability measure.
